Description

Job Opportunity: Registered Nurse - Interventional Radiology

Location: Newton, Massachusetts
Employment Type: Long-Term Assignment (approximately 26 weeks)


Job Summary

Seeking a Registered Nurse with Cardiovascular Interventional Radiology (CVIR) experience for a 6-month assignment. The role involves providing nursing care during interventional radiology and cardiovascular procedures, including moderate sedation. Experience working with bargaining units is required.


Required Qualifications

  • Valid RN license in Massachusetts
  • Minimum of 1 year of Interventional Radiology experience, with experience within the last year
  • BLS certification issued by the American Heart Association or American Red Cross
  • ACLS certification issued by the American Heart Association or American Red Cross
  • Associate of Science in Nursing or Associate Degree in Nursing
  • Moderate Sedation experience
  • Experience working with bargaining units
